## Runbook: SDK Parity Check — Quillbridge Mobile vs. Web

Hey reviewer — before signing off, confirm the Quillbridge mobile SDK matches web on the three sensitive paths: token refresh, payload signing, and offline cache encryption. Mobile lagged web by two releases last quarter, which is how the unsigned-retry gap slipped in. Run the parity harness in the Oakhurst staging tenant and diff the capability manifests. Anything red, ping the platform channel. The build under review is identified by the token below.

pipeline stamp: htk4_66df

Action item from the Fareloom pricing experiment postmortem: the surge multiplier clamps were buried in three different files, which is how the 4x spike slipped through. I've consolidated them into one constants module — reviewer, please sanity-check the bounds against the incident numbers. For reference, the new consolidated values are the following.

tuning constants:
RATE_LIMITS = {
    "wenwyn": 5,
    "druael": 1,
}

# --- Fernbeam firmware update channel config ---
# Quick orientation: devices poll the "stable" channel by default;
# "canary" gets builds a week early and only covers the lab fleet.
# Don't promote a build to stable until canary has 72 clean hours.
# Rollout percentages are stored server-side, not here, so editing
# this file won't stage anything. The channel registry database is
# reachable via the connection string below.

database URL for hawip-kagap: redis://rusok_svc:bMCaqek7MRWIOJ@db-8501.zarqeltech.corp:5432/sileth

Welcome to the Lanternvale payments team. Before load testing the checkout flow on Marketstone, confirm the test tenant is isolated, synthetic card fixtures are used exclusively, and rate caps mirror production fraud thresholds. Never point load generators at shared staging without sign-off from the platform group. The isolation checklist and sign-off procedure live on the page below.

operations page: https://confluence.lumicsys.internal/projects/display/projects/display